The Programme for Prosperity and Fairness contains a commitment to set up a working group, with an independent chairperson, to examine the issues of developing a benchmark for adequacy of adult and child social welfare payments, including the implications of adopting a specific approach to the ongoing up-rating or indexation of payments.
Following the recent ratification of the programme, the Department of the Taoiseach is in the process of finalising the composition, including the identification of an independent chairperson, and is in discussion with the social partners in this regard. Once an independent chairperson has been identified and agreed on, this working group will be convened. Once the working group is established, my Department will play a leading role in the deliberations of the group, in conjunction with other relevant Departments.
